- Summary:
- The Siegel moduli scheme classifies principally polarised abelian varieties and its compactification is an important result in arithmetic algebraic geometry. The main result of this monograph is to prove the existence of the toroidal compactification over Z (1/2). This result should have further applications and is presented here with sufficient background material to make the book suitable for seminar courses in algebraic geometry, algebraic number theory or automorphic forms.
